WTPQ31 RJTD 230600 RSMC TROPICAL CYCLONE PROGNOSTIC REASONING REASONING NO. 5 FOR TS 2507 FRANCISCO (2507) 1.GENERAL COMMENTS TS FRANCISCO IS LOCATED AT 21.7N, 129.9E. INFORMATION ON THE CURRENT POSITION IS BASED ON ANIMATED MSI AND SURFACE OBSERVATIONS. POSITIONAL ACCURACY IS FAIR. CENTRAL PRESSURE IS 996HPA AND MAXIMUM SUSTAINED WINDS ARE 35KNOTS. THE SYSTEM IS IN A FAVORABLE ENVIRONMENT FOR DEVELOPMENT UNDER THE INFLUENCE OF HIGH SSTS, HIGH TCHP, WEAK VWS AND GOOD UPPER-LEVEL OUTFLOW. HOWEVER, THE LIMITED FIRMNESS OF ITS STRUCTURE HAS CAUSED IT TO MAINTAIN ITS INTENSITY OVER THE LAST SIX HOURS. INFORMATION ON THE CURRENT INTENSITY IS BASED ON DVORAK INTENSITY ANALYSES AND SURFACE OBSERVATIONS. 2.SYNOPTIC SITUATION THE SYSTEM IS MOVING NORTHWESTWARD ALONG THE SOUTHWESTERN PERIPHERY OF A MID-LEVEL SUB-TROPICAL HIGH. ANIMATED MSI SHOWS CB CLUSTERS ARE SCATTERED AROUND THE CSC. ANIMATED MSI SHOWS GOOD CLOUD CHARACTERISTICS OF ANTICYCLONIC OUTFLOW. WATER VAPOR IMAGERY SHOWS DRY AIR IN THE DIRECTION OF THE MOVEMENT. NOAA-20/ATMS 85 GHZ MICROWAVE IMAGERY SHOWS THE SYSTEM HAS ACTIVE CONVECTIVE CLOUD CLUSTERS AROUND THE CSC. 3.TRACK FORECAST THE SYSTEM WILL MOVE NORTHWESTWARD ALONG THE PERIPHERY OF A MID-LEVEL SUB-TROPICAL HIGH UNTIL FT48. THE SYSTEM WILL THEN MOVE WEST-NORTHWESTWARD ALONG THE PERIPHERY OF A MID-LEVEL SUB-TROPICAL HIGH UNTIL FT72. THE TRACK FORECAST IS BASED ON GSM PREDICTIONS, AND REFERENCE TO OTHER NWP MODELS. TRACK FORECAST CONFIDENCE IS FAIR UNTIL FT48 BUT LOW THEREAFTER DUE TO SIGNIFICANT DIFFERENCES AMONG NWP MODEL OUTPUTS. 4.INTENSITY FORECAST THE SYSTEM WILL GRADUALLY DEVELOP UNTIL FT24 DUE TO THE INFLUENCE OF INTERACTION WITH HIGH SSTS, HIGH TCHP AND GOOD UPPER-LEVEL OUTFLOW. THE SYSTEM WILL THEN WEAKEN UNTIL FT72 DUE TO THE INFLUENCE OF INTERACTION WITH LOWER SSTS AND REDUCED TCHP. THE SYSTEM WILL WEAKEN TO TD INTENSITY BY FT72. THE INTENSITY FORECAST IS BASED ON A CONSENSUS OF GUIDANCE DATA INCLUDING GSM. =
